Particle System Renderer mode is breaking Texture Sheet Animation
It seems like you cant use the Texture Sheet Animation module when Mesh is selected as the Renderer module's render mode.
In other words, when I set the Renderer module's Render Mode to Billboard, my 2x2 texture grid shows up fine. When I select Mesh as the Render Mode however, the particles revert to displaying the whole image (all 4 images in my 2x2 texture grid)
The options for the Texture Sheet Animation are as follows:
Tiles X:2 Y:2
Animation Whole Sheet
Frame over Time 0 4
Cycles 1
